Male Translations by Guilherme Zenatte

1) "I'M GOING FISHING"

Translated: "I'm going to drink myself dangerously stupid, and stand by a stream with a stick in my hand, while the fish swim by in complete safety."

2) "IT'S A GUY THING"

Translated: "There is no rational thought pattern connected with it, and you have no chance at all of making it logical".

3) "CAN I HELP WITH DINNER?"

Translated: "Why isn't it already on the table?"

4) "UH HUH", "SURE, HONEY", OR "YES, DEAR"

Translated: Absolutely nothing. It's a conditioned response.

5) "IT WOULD TAKE TOO LONG TO EXPLAIN"

Translated: "I have no idea how it works."

6) "I WAS LISTENING TO YOU. IT'S JUST THAT I HAVE THINGS ON MY MIND.

"Translated: "I was wondering if that red-head over there is wearing a bra."

7) "TAKE A BREAK HONEY, YOU'RE WORKING TOO HARD".

Translated: "I can't hear the game over the vacuum cleaner."

8) "THAT'S INTERESTING, DEAR."

Translated: "Are you still talking?"

9) "YOU KNOW HOW BAD MY MEMORY IS."

Translated: "I remember the theme song to 'F Troop', the address of the first girl I ever kissed and the vehicle identification numbers of every car I've ever owned, but I forgot your birthday."

10) "I WAS JUST THINKING ABOUT YOU, AND GOT YOU THESE ROSES".

Translated: "The girl selling them on the corner was a real babe."

11) "OH, DON'T FUSS. I JUST CUT MYSELF, IT'S NO BIG DEAL."

Translated: "I have actually severed a limb, but will bleed to death before I admit that I'm hurt."

12) "HEY, I'VE GOT MY REASONS FOR WHAT I'M DOING".

Translated: "And I sure hope I think of some pretty soon."

13) "I CAN'T FIND IT."

Translated: "It didn't fall into my outstretched hands, so I'm completely clueless."

14) "WHAT DID I DO THIS TIME?"

Translated: "What did you catch me at?"

15) "I HEARD YOU."

Translated: "I haven't the foggiest clue what you just said, and am hoping desperately that I can fake it well enough so that you don't spend the next 3 days yelling at me."

16) "YOU KNOW I COULD NEVER LOVE ANYONE ELSE."

Translated: "I am used to the way you yell at me, and realize it could be worse."

17) "YOU LOOK TERRIFIC."

Translated: "Oh, C'mon, please don't try on one more outfit, I'm starving."

18) "I'M NOT LOST. I KNOW EXACTLY WHERE WE ARE."

Translated: "No one will ever see us alive again."
